Victoria Gold Corp. is a Canada-based gold mining company. The Company is engaged in the operation, exploration and acquisition of mineral properties. Its flagship asset is its 100% owned Dublin Gulch property, which includes the Eagle Gold Deposit, the Olive Deposit, Raven Gold Deposit, the Wolf Tungsten Deposit, the Potato Hills Trend, including the Nugget, Lynx, Popeye, Rex-Peso, East Potato Hills, Eagle West, Falcon, as well as other targets. The Dublin Gulch Project is situated in central Yukon, Canada, approximately 375 kilometers north of the capital city of Whitehorse. The property covers an area of approximately 555 square kilometers, is accessible by road year-round and is powered by the Yukon energy grid. The Eagle and Olive deposits include probable reserves of approximately 3.3 million ounces of gold from 155 million tons of ore with a grade of 0.65 grams of gold per ton. It also holds Brewery Creek property, as well as the Gold Dome and Grew Creek exploration properties.

Coeur bought 11,067,714 shares not long ago for 13.20.
VanEck added Victoria to GDX 3,100,000 shares with over 2 million already in GDXJ.

 Thats almost 8% of float that will trade with inflows and outflows of those Passive ETF's-that purchase the percentage assigned to Victoria for evey dollar in or sell for every dollar out.
The tight share structure could lead to outsized gains or losses on volume created bythose two ETF's.A one mine Company can breakdown or face bottlenech supply disruptions and costs,Fuel costs reagents,cyanide even lime,exploration costs .
Downtime due to mechanical failures.Abrasive ore issues re surfacing and even poor drill results or strip ratio's.there can be mine plan changes ground issues,grade chanes,recovery issues weather ,excessive rain leading to heap leach dilution and using more consumables. and human error.
